Aubameyang makes Barcelona debut in win over Atletico

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ang makes his Barcelona debut as a second-half substitute in Sunday's 4-2 win over Atletico Madrid.

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ang made his Barcelona debut as a second-half substitute in Sunday's 4-2 win over La Liga champions Atletico Madrid at Camp Nou.

The Gabon international completed a move to the Catalan giants on transfer deadline day, with Arsenal allowing the attacker to leave following a breakdown in his relationship with the Premier League outfit.

Aubameyang was immediately brought into the squad for the match with Atletico and debuted off the bench, replacing fellow January signing Adama Traore in the 61st minute of the contest.

Jordi Alba, Gavi, Ronald Araujo and Dani Alves scored the goals for Xavi's side, while Atletico registered at Camp Nou through Yannick Carrasco and Luis Suarez.

All four of Barcelona's mid-season arrivals featured on Sunday, with Ferran Torres also playing the full 90 minutes, operating as the centre-forward for the home side.

Aubameyang will be bidding to make his full debut for Barcelona, who have moved into fourth spot in the table, when the club continue their La Liga campaign away to Catalan rivals Espanyol on February 13.
